commit 11f2e86
Author: Guy Harris <guy@alum.mit.edu>
Date:   Fri May 22 18:34:38 2015 -0700

    Have Wireshark.app try to fix broken XQuartz installations.
    
    If the user had a pre-Yosemite system with XQuartz installed, and
    upgraded to Yosemite, the Yosemite installer will have removed the
    /usr/X11 symlink.  If we have /opt/X11 but not /usr/X11, ask the user if
    we should fix the XQuartz installation and, if they say to do so, run a
    little helper as root in order to re-install the symlink.

commit 6380d81
Author: Guy Harris <guy@alum.mit.edu>
Date:   Thu May 21 00:25:55 2015 -0700

    Don't just blindly tell application X11 to do anything.
    
    Determine what type of X11 (bundled from Apple, unbundled XQuartz) we
    should have and what type we do have.
    
    If we don't have any installed, don't tell X11 to do anything, as that
    just pops up a "where is X11?" dialog; that's information the user
    shouldn't need to tell the system if it is installed, and it's
    information for which the user shouldn't be asked if it's not installed
    - and if they're asked, they might answer incorrectly, leaving a system
    that doesn't properly launch X11 for Wireshark.  (See various
    ask.wireshark.org questions about this, for example.)
